The total tuition fee for BBA LLB at GITAM School of Law Vishakhapatnam is INR 7,29,100 for the entire duration i.e. 5 years, of the course. It is quite affordable according to other law schools.
| 1st year- INR 13200 | 2nd year- INR 138600 | 3rd year- INR 145500 | 4th year- INR 152700 | 5th year- INR 160300 |

Crescent School of Law offers several scholarships for BA LLB students, all of which are merit-based:
- Govt. of India Scholarships: For SC/ST students and ADW scholarship recipients.
- National Merit Scholarship: Also known as the Bright Students Award.
- BC/MBC/DNC Scholarship: Offered by the government.
These scholarships are available to the students who meet the eligibility criteria based on their academic performance.

Yes you can get direct admission to B.A LL.B at School of law, Chirst University with management quota.
If you don't have the management quota then you have to clear the entrance test of Chirst University, the Christ University Law Entrance Exam (CULEE) followed by Skill Assessment Test (SA), Micro Presentation (MP), and Personal Interview (PI).
